Ingredients
To make a delicious Cheddar Bay Biscuit Chicken Pot Pie, you will need the following ingredients:
- 1 rotisserie chicken, shredded
- 2 cups mixed vegetables (peas, carrots, corn)
- 1 cup ch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 1 box of Cheddar Bay Biscuit mix
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up milk (for biscuits)
Step-by-Step Instructions Cheddar Bay Biscuit Chicken Pot Pie
Creating this comforting dish is simple and rewarding. Just follow these step-by-step instructions:
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). This ensures that your Cheddar Bay Biscuit Chicken Pot Pie bakes evenly and finishes cooking just right.
- In a large pot, combine the shredded rotisserie chicken, mixed vegetables, chicken broth, and heavy cream. Stir in gar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per to taste. Bring this mixture to a gentle simmer and cook for about 10 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ld together beautifully.
- Prepare the Cheddar Bay Biscuit mix according to the package instructions. Usually, this involves combining the mix with shredded cheddar cheese and milk to create the biscuit dough.
- Carefully pour the chicken mixture into a baking dish, ensuring it is evenly distributed for optimal cooking results.
- Drop spoonfuls of the prepared biscuit dough on top of the chicken mixture. This will create those delicious, fluffy biscuits that are so important to the dish.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the biscuits are golden brown and the filling is bubbling. The aromatic exchange will fill your kitchen with mouthwatering scents.
- Let cool slightly before serving, allowing the dish to set so each spoonful holds together beautifully.
Pro Tips and Variations:
Enhancing your Cheddar Bay Biscuit Chicken Pot Pie can be easy and fun. Here are a few pro tips and variations to consider:
- Add fresh herbs: Incorporate fresh thyme or parsley for added flavor and freshness.
- Experiment with different vegetables: Try using broccoli, bell peppers, or green beans for a colorful twist and added nutrition.
- Make it spicier: Add a dash of hot sauce or cayenne pepper if you enjoy a bit of heat in your meals.
- Use leftover turkey: During holidays, use leftover turkey to create a festive twist on this comforting dish.
- Gluten-free option: Substitute the biscuit mix with a gluten-free alternative for a delicious gluten-free version.
- Extra cheesy: Mix in some additional shredded cheese into the biscuits for an even cheesier top.

How to Store Cheddar Bay Biscuit Chicken Pot Pie
Storing leftovers of Cheddar Bay Biscuit Chicken Pot Pie is straightforward and helps maintain its deliciousness. Here’s how to do it effectively:
- In the fridge: Allow the dish to cool completely and then cover it with plastic wrap or store it in an airtight container. It will keep well in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days.
- In the freezer: If you want to extend its shelf life, consider freezing portions of the pot pie. Wrap individual servings in plastic wrap and then seal them in a freezer bag. It can hold for about 2-3 months in the freezer.
- Reheating: When you’re ready to enjoy the leftovers, thaw them in the refrigerator overnight if frozen. For reheating, place the dish in an o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 20-25 minutes or until heated through. This method helps retain the texture of the biscuits without making them soggy.

FAQs Cheddar Bay Biscuit Chicken Pot Pie
1. Can I use frozen vegetables instead of fresh?
Yes! Frozen mixed vegetables work wonderfully in this recipe. They’re quick, convenient, and just as nutritious.
2. How can I make this dish vegetarian?
To make a vegetarian version, replace the chicken with a variety of your favorite vegetables and use vegetable broth instead of chicken broth.
3. Can the biscuit topping be made from scratch?
Absolutely! If you prefer making biscuits from scratch, simply follow your favorite biscuit recipe, using cheddar cheese for the signature flavor.
